  1. My TV did the same. Model 49UK7550PLA. The Magic remote could not be used as a mouse, only classic buttons were working. In settings, I could not turn Wi-Fi ON. Problem was wireless card. As TV was connecting and disconnecting device I guess problem was the kernel's IRQ. Device wlan0 was reconnecting and with it also eth0. I disassembled the TV and find out, that ribbon cables connecting the main board with the wireless card at the bottom of the TV was twisted and tensioned (no idea why, there is plenty of room). After disconnecting cable on both sides, untwisting and reconnecting it, TV started working properly. If it doesn't help, maybe you have to replace wireless card or cable. Good luck guys.
